The crawler type compost turner belongs to the ground windrow composting method, which is the most economical method of saving soil and human resources at present. The materials need to be pile up into long windrows, then the material will be stirred and crushed at regular intervals by the turning machine, and the decomposition of organic matter will be under aerobic conditions.

Main Technical Parameter:
Modelis | SXLDF-2400 | SXLDF-2600 | SXLDF-2800 | SXLDF-3000 |
---|---|---|---|---|
Turning Width (m) | 2.4 | 2.6 | 2.8 | 3.0 |
Turning Depth (m) | 0.6-1 | 1-1.3 | 1.1-1.4 | 1.3-1.5 |
Windrow Spacing (m) | 0.8-1 | 0.8-1 | 0.8-1 | 0.8-1 |
Maximum Diameter of Material Particles (mm) | 250 | 250 | 250 | 250 |
Galia (horsepower) | 85 | 116 | 123 | 156 |
Working Knife Diameter (m) | 0.4 | 0.5 | 0.5 | 0.5 |
Working Speed (m/min) | 6-10 | 6-10 | 6-10 | 6-10 |
Pajėgumas (m³/h) | 500-700 | 1000-1200 | 1100-1300 | 1500 |
